ip igmp snooping fast-leave

Enables snooping fast-leave.

Synopsis

ip igmp snooping fast-leave

no ip igmp snooping fast-leave

Operands

None

Defaults

This command is disabled.

Command Modes

VLAN interface configuration mode

Description

Use this command to enable Internet Group Management Protocol (IGMP) snooping fast-leave
processing. This allows the removal of an interface from the forwarding table without sending out
group-specific queries to the interface.

Usage Guidelines

Enter no ip igmp snooping fast-leave to disable this function.

Examples

To enable snooping fast-leave for a specific VLAN interface:

switch(config)# interface vlan 1

switch(config-Vlan-1)# ip igmp snooping fast-leave

To disable snooping fast-leave for a specific VLAN interface:

switch(config)# interface vlan 1

switch(config-Vlan-1)# no ip igmp snooping fast-leave
